Output 26e4d8809db7c1b81dd181d987c1d8908a2bd74ef3a1deda95b671b51b34e039:0

value
30128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24b1f617940a23f9654bcc87f4f67761a0565804 OP_EQUAL
address
3533SRAEqhurEdPo5cfxZ2GxA4vrpoQTor
transaction
26e4d8809db7c1b81dd181d987c1d8908a2bd74ef3a1deda95b671b51b34e039
confirmations
231418
spent
true